This course aims to provide students with a solid understanding of the various strategies, structures, processes, and performance dimensions related to supply chain management (SCM). It will cover key concepts, models, and mechanisms developed for coordinating demand and supply networks. The objective of the course is to develop skills in analyzing complex supply chain systems and applying this knowledge in the course project. Each student is expected to form a personal view of the theory of SCM; critically assess qualitative & quantitative supply chain models; exercise his/her knowledge in in an innovative manner through the development of a solution, addressing a critical issue(s) in supply chain management.

There will also be a course project where the students will form teams and be able to apply their theoretical and practical knowledge towards a specific problem / issue within the supply chain domain (e.g.)demand-supply matching, flow coordination, sharing of supply chain information, collaborative planning, transportation lead time reduction, supply chain risk mitigation, logistics synchronization, supply chain contracting, etc..
Students are encouraged to exercise creative and innovative thinking in order to: propose a solution addressing a specific supply chain problem; identify size of the market; analyze the costs and benefits; and develop a business and revenue model for the proposed solution.
